What is Bluetooth technology as used in mobile phones? This technology is primarily a communication media that connects different electronic accessories and not just mobile phones. For instance, communication between printer and computer becomes possible over short distances without wires and cables using this technology. Data processed by the computer is transmitted wirelessly to the printer compatible and bluetooth enabled operating system for printing. In similar cases, calls received from mobile phones get wireless audio feedback via the cell phone Bluetooth headset.

Technology backgrounder. Bluetooth was named after King Harald of Denmark in the late 900s whose significance is best accorded for uniting the different tribes under one kingdom. In the same breadth, Bluetooth technology aims to provide varying communications protocol under a single unifying standard. This wireless technology operates using short wavelength radio transmission in the ISM band (2400 -2480Mhz), creating an area network (PAN). This technology provides a secure line to connect and exchange datum between electronic accessories such as fax machines, mobile phones, telephones, laptops, personal computers, printers, GPS (global positioning systems) receivers, digital cameras, and even video game devices.
